Miami found a way to respond to its 58-0 shellacking at the hands of Clemson last week. By winning a game on an 8-lateral kickoff return to defeat Duke, the Hurricanes are now flying high after last week. And there was a crazy review of a block in the back penalty that was ruled to be from the side. The question is why was there a review of a penalty in the first place?
